Prince Khalifa Bin Salman Island is an artificial island in the archipelago of Bahrain. It forms part of the Prince Khalifa Bin Salman Causeway that connects the nation's capital Manama on the Bahrain Island to Hidd in the Muharraq island. It is named after Prince Khalifa Bin Salman Al Khalifa, who served as the Prime Minister of Bahrain from 1970 to 2020. The island hosts the Prince Khalifa Bin Salman Park, a 79,000 m2 (850, 000 sq ft) urban green space that was constructed by the Nass Group. The park is used for public recreation and tourism activities.
